    Stability

    With four wheels and a centre of gravity that's balanced by the weight of your child in the seat, 4-wheel buggies are generally considered to be more stable than triwheelers. But that doesn't mean that a three-wheel buggy isn't worth a look, since some of them are built to handle everything from rough terrain to bustling high-streets.

    For a buggy that's easy to handle and will not let you down on bumpy roads, look for one with big rear wheels and an adjustable front wheel that locks. These all-terrain buggies also have pneumatic tires that are ideal for handling unpaved surfaces. They are able to be used even on sandy beaches and tracks through woodlands.

    These are also the best 3 wheel stroller travel system buggies for running around in, as they provide great stability on rough terrain and can help you keep up with your running partner. They're also good at climbing and down steep kerbs as well Most buggies come with a suspension built in that ensures your child will enjoy a comfortable ride.

    A stroller with three wheels can be difficult to maneuver due to its wide frame. It can be more difficult to get through doorways and narrow spaces than a 4-wheeler. However certain manufacturers have addressed this issue with an innovative design that makes the wheels flip up when they are not in use, which reduces their overall size and allows you navigate through doorways with ease.

    You'll also need to consider whether your buggy is suitable for your child from birth, or if you're thinking of using it in conjunction with an infant car seat or carry cot. Find out if the buggy comes with the ability to lie flat, and if it's compatible with a second seat as well as buggy boards if you intend to take an infant along. Many 3-wheelers will fold flat and be stood upright when collapsed - handy if you have an insufficient car boot or a small storage space at home. Some will require you to remove the front wheel prior to folding in order to fit into even more compact space.

    Manoeuvrability

    Three-wheeled buggies can be more maneuverable than four-wheeled strollers. They typically come with a swivelling front wheel that lets you change direction quickly and steer with just one hand. Certain models come with locks on the wheel to offer stability on rough terrain. Some models can be used with a second seat or buggy board if you're looking to expand your family.

    If you are planning to remove your three-wheeled buggies from the paved roads then you should opt for an option that has pneumatic tyres. They can handle even the most difficult terrain. These tyres may require regular pumping but will be far more durable than tyres made of solid rubber and more likely to be puncture-proof. Choose a model that has a a lockable swivelling front wheel to assist you in maneuvering difficult surfaces.

    A single front wheel could indicate that three-wheelers can be bulkier than four-wheeled buggies when folded. Make sure the model you choose fits in the boot of your car and is able to be raised if necessary. Certain models can be folded with one hand, and can be rearranged when folded. This will save space in small car boot.

    Fabric Sling Seat

    The primary distinction between a seat made of fabric and a modular seat is the fabric sling. It is placed inside the frame of the buggy, instead of being placed on top of it like an adjustable chair. This enables a much more ergonomically-correct position for baby that instantly gives a lower centre of gravity and a more appropriate height. This leads to a more comfortable push, a lighter curb-pop (you don't have to exert as much effort and weight to lift the buggy off the curb) and increased stability and balance.
